2013-07-17 1 views
1

Сегодня (10.00 по Гринвичу + 2) код, развернутый в производственной среде, начал увеличивать число ошибок при запросе списков файлов из Google Drive, ошибка всегда была 500 «Нет индивидуальных ошибок».API Client 1.3 (rev89) - Ошибка 500 «Нет отдельных ошибок» при использовании фильтра полей

Через 2 часа все запросы не удались.

Код о запросе списка файлов заключается в следующем:

'Search for a specific file name 
oListReq.Q = "mimeType = 'application/vnd.google-apps.folder' and title = '" + ParentFolder + "' and trashed=false" 
oListReq.Fields = "items/id" 'MSO - 20130621 - only ID is needed 
oListReq.MaxResults = 10 'Max 10 files (too many I Expect only 1) 

'Get the results 
oFileList = oListReq.Fetch() 

Тестирование те же запросы с API Explorer нет никаких проблем, и только возвращается идентификатор.

Выполнение пошагового поиска проблемы, получается, что все запросы с указанным полем поля породили ошибку 500 (другие запросы в коде имеют «элементы (id, alternateLink)», но результат тот же как код выше).

Временное исправление кода, комментирующего эти строки.

Не могли бы вы исследовать, почему эти фильтры больше не работают с .Net-клиентской библиотекой?

+0

Проблема для нашего конца тоже. – peter

ответ

0

Извините за это. Эта ошибка была воспроизведена, и Google исследует это. На данный момент отключите фильтр полей.

+0

Большое спасибо за быстрый ответ. – smokybob

0

Кажется, проблема теперь исправлена. У нас была одна и та же проблема с одним из наших производственных приложений, нам пришлось создать горячее исправление, но несколько минут назад я провел тест, и похоже, что он работает снова.

+0

Идет ждать официального ответа, прежде чем нажать «Исправить ошибку», но спасибо за новость – smokybob

 Смежные вопросы

  • Нет связанных вопросов^_^